Crystal Field Theory explains how transition metal complexes form and behave. It looks at how metal ions interact with surrounding ligands, causing d-orbital splitting. This splitting affects a complex's color, magnetism, and reactivity. Understanding CFT helps chemists predict and control complex properties. It's key in designing catalysts, materials, and drugs. CFT also explains natural phenomena like hemoglobin's oxygen-carrying ability and chlorophyll's role in photosynthesis.
